In the digital age, data privacy protection has become a crucial concern for individuals, businesses, and governments alike. With the exponential growth of data collection, storage, and sharing, the potential threats to data privacy have also increased significantly. This article aims to explore the diverse types of threats that data privacy protection faces and the measures that can be taken to mitigate them.

1、Cyber Attacks
Cyber attacks are one of the most common threats to data privacy. These attacks can come in various forms, including malware, phishing, and ransomware. Hackers exploit vulnerabilities in computer systems, networks, and applications to gain unauthorized access to sensitive data. To combat this threat, organizations should implement robust cybersecurity measures, such as firewalls, encryption, and regular security audits.
2、Data Breaches
Data breaches occur when unauthorized individuals gain access to sensitive information stored in databases or on other digital platforms. These breaches can result in the loss of personal data, financial information, and intellectual property. To prevent data breaches, organizations should adopt strong access controls, regular data backups, and employee training programs to raise awareness about the importance of data privacy.
3、Insufficient Data Encryption
Data encryption is a crucial component of data privacy protection. However, many organizations fail to implement proper encryption practices, leaving sensitive data exposed to potential breaches. To ensure data privacy, organizations should use strong encryption algorithms and keep encryption keys secure. Additionally, encryption should be applied to both data at rest and data in transit.

4、Inadequate Data Sharing Policies
Data sharing is an essential aspect of many business operations, but it can also pose significant risks to data privacy. Organizations should establish clear and comprehensive data sharing policies to ensure that sensitive information is shared only with authorized parties. These policies should also outline the proper handling, storage, and disposal of shared data.
5、Poor Data Governance
Data governance refers to the overall management of data within an organization. Poor data governance can lead to inconsistencies, inaccuracies, and security vulnerabilities. To address this threat, organizations should implement a robust data governance framework that includes data quality controls, data classification, and access controls.
6、Lack of Employee Awareness
Employees often pose the greatest threat to data privacy due to their lack of awareness and training. Phishing attacks, accidental data disclosures, and improper handling of sensitive information can all lead to data breaches. To mitigate this risk, organizations should provide regular training sessions on data privacy best practices and enforce strict security policies.

7、Third-Party Risks
Many organizations rely on third-party vendors and service providers to handle sensitive data. However, these third parties may not have the same level of data privacy protection as the organization itself. To minimize this risk, organizations should conduct thorough due diligence on third-party partners and establish clear data privacy requirements and service level agreements.
8、Legal and Regulatory Compliance
Data privacy laws and regulations, such as the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) in the European Union and the California Consumer Privacy Act (CCPA) in the United States, impose strict requirements on organizations regarding data privacy protection. Failure to comply with these regulations can result in significant fines and reputational damage. To ensure compliance, organizations should stay informed about the relevant laws and regulations and implement the necessary measures to meet the requirements.
In conclusion, data privacy protection faces a diverse range of threats, including cyber attacks, data breaches, insufficient encryption, inadequate data sharing policies, poor data governance, lack of employee awareness, third-party risks, and legal and regulatory compliance issues. By implementing robust cybersecurity measures, adopting strong data privacy policies, and staying informed about the latest threats and regulations, organizations can effectively protect their data and ensure the privacy of their customers and employees.
